What Exactly is a "Custom Pulleys OEM Service"?
First off, let's clear up what we're talking about. OEM stands for Original Equipment Manufacturer. In the world of pulleys, this means a company that produces pulleys that are designed to be used as original components in another company's equipment or machinery .
So, a custom Pulleys OEM service goes a step further. It's not about buying standard, off-the-shelf pulleys. It's about working with a manufacturer to create pulleys tailored to your unique requirements. Think specific bore sizes, unique groove profiles, special materials like stainless steel for corrosive environments, or specific balancing tolerances for high-speed applications . This level of customization ensures the part integrates seamlessly into your system, which is crucial for performance and longevity.
How to Choose a Reliable OEM Partner: A 3-Step Checklist
Selecting the wrong supplier can lead to delays, quality issues, and a lot of frustration. Here’s a straightforward checklist to guide your selection process .
Evaluate Technical Capability and Experience: Don't just look at a website's gallery. Ask for case studies or project examples related to your industry. A supplier familiar with your sector will understand your challenges better. Can they handle your required materials and tolerances? Do they have in-house engineering support?
Assess Communication and Transparency: The best technical specs are useless if communication is poor. Pay attention to how quickly and clearly they respond to your initial inquiry. A reliable partner will be transparent about pricing, lead times, and any potential challenges upfront .
Verify Quality Assurance Processes: Any reputable manufacturer will have a robust quality management system. Ask about their inspection protocols, certifications (like ISO 9001), and their approach to handling non-conforming products. This is your first line of defense against receiving subpar components.

Top 3 Specifications You MUST Get Right
When discussing your custom pulley needs, being specific is power. Here are the critical areas to focus on during your conversation with an OEM service provider.
Material Selection: This isn't just about "steel" or "aluminum." Specify the exact grade or alloy (e.g., 1045 Carbon Steel, 6061-T6 Aluminum). The material choice directly impacts strength, wear resistance, and suitability for environments with moisture, chemicals, or extreme temperatures.
Dimensional Accuracy and Tolerances: Vague dimensions are a recipe for disaster. Provide detailed drawings with clear tolerances for critical dimensions like bore diameter (+0.000"/-0.0005"), outside diameter, and groove widths. Tight tolerances are often necessary for smooth operation and preventing premature wear.
Surface Treatment and Finishing: The right finish can significantly extend a pulley's life. Discuss options like hard anodizing for aluminum (increases surface hardness), black oxide for steel (offers mild corrosion resistance), or paint coating. This is especially important for pulleys exposed to harsh operating conditions.
Getting these details right from the start saves time, money, and avoids the hassle of returns and refits.
